Premium pet products propel value growth The global pet care market is expanding in value and isprojected to reach $207 billion (€180B) by 2025. According to Euromonitor International, premium productsremain the primary driver for value growth, fueled byongoing humanization trends, and are expected to rise18.4% to $70.8 billion (€61.5B) by 2030. However, overall volume growth is slowing due to persistenteconomic pressures, with consumers increasingly balancingquality and cost. Consequently, the mid-priced segment isexpected to see the largest increases in both volume (13.4%)and value (20.9%) over the next five years. Historically high US trade deficitnarrows slightly In 2025, the overall US trade deficit reduced slightly to$901.5 billion (€783.1B), but the country still recorded itshighest negative goods balance on record at $1.24 trillion(€1.07T). While the broader trade environment was weigheddown by shifting international relationships and tariffpolicies, the pet food sector offered a bright spot.
